Hacky, but maybe this will work:

import sys
import inspect

def mytrace(frame, event, arg):
if event == 'call':
func_name = frame.f_code.co_name
klassOb = frame.f_locals['self'].__class__
for klass in inspect.getmro(klassOb):
cf = klass.__dict__.get(func_name)
if hasattr(cf, "func_code") and cf.func_code == frame.f_code:
print klass.__name__


class A(object):
def __init__(self):
pass

class B(A):
def __init__(self):
A.__init__(self)

sys.settrace(mytrace)
B()

I am probably missing something. In the following code the
method check_init checks if the current instance
possess an __init__ or if it just inherits one
from the ancestors. Is this what you want?

class B(object):
def __init__(self):
'something'
def check_init(self):
if '__init__' in self.__class__.__dict__:
print 'possesses __init__'
else:
print 'inherits __init__'

class C(B):
'something else'
def __init__(self):
print 'calling C.__init__'

class D(B):
pass

c = C()
d = D()

c.check_init() #possesses __init__
d.check_init() #inherits __init__
